Thermal Energy Systems: By using different technologies, Solar Energy is effectively made up of two types of solar panels. Making hot water from solar energy is the first stage – and is known as Solar Water Heating Collection. Then we have the work of the Photovoltaic Heat Collectors, often called Solar Electrical Panels – which transform solar radiation into electricity. Across the board, Solar Panels should be mounted on a south facing roof, at an angle of 30 degrees away from horizontal – and to some extent away from blocking trees, surrounding buildings and chimneys.
Within Solar Energy overall, Solar Water Power is most commonly used in the UK. With the capacity to deliver 50 percent plus of a household’s hot water requirement annually, Solar Water heating systems are crucial to energy in the UK. The average cost of installing this type of equipment is expected to range from 500 to 1500 pounds for a DIY system, through to 2-5k for a professionally installed system.
Biomass Energy Based Systems: Historically, this has come from plants and animals, though nowadays this also includes new genetcially engineered ‘energy crops’. Considering its ability to produce energy in the form of heat and electricity, this type of energy is extremely flexible. Furthermore, within the European Markets, the UK is one of the central producers of Biomass fuels. Considering all this, and the relative lack of C02 produced, makes the whole process highly green overall. Much of the UK wood crop is sustainable, in order to ensure that C02 produced during any heating process is absorbed.
Within this field is the need for the use of ‘Energy Crops’, such as fast growing trees, e.g. Willow and Poplar or other entities grown on a Short Rotation Coppice (SRC). Also producing high yields of dry matter are the perennial grasses. Equally significant within this practice sit Municipal and Agricultural waste products. To begin with, Agricultural Waste is often produced as part of the agricultural process overall. However, waste derived from food or wood is another biomass entity – called Municipal Waste.
Systems Based On Geo-Thermal Energy: Used in the generation of both warm water and electricity, this energy mainly comes from the Sun and heats the Earth. Using the ground temperature of around 12 degrees in the UK – we can both heat and cool buildings. Generally, items such as Heat Pumps are thought of as very effective, as they produce four units of energy for every one that is used for generation. A greate return of energy (sometimes almost 100 percent) is produced – because heat source pumps can operate in-line with wind turbines and solar electrical panels.
Wind Energy – An Update On Old Technology: As an energy source, wind energy has to be one of the oldest forms of energy creation in history. Where the local power grid demands it, energy can be diverted and sold there. To be fair, the UK has the highest level of wind generation within Europe. The fact remains that in the UK, there exists the ability to realise 10 percent of our electricity requirement from wind power – as opposed to the current value of just 1 percent. Although electricity is still being produced from between 2-10 p per kWh, it could be generated from as little as 2p per kWh. Recovery of the cost involved is somewhere between 6-9 months.
Finally, we have Hydropower; an area in which the UK does well within Europe. Having said that, the art of using energy from moving water (just like wind power) is very traditional. In total, this could produce something like 2 percent of all electricity required in the UK.
The Hydropower process uses a turbine that can convert the energy from one form into another. The important thing is that, without having to rely on water storage, the turbines can generate electricity. It is by using the eroded national distribution systems, that allows for outdated sluices and dams to be used by techniques known as ‘Micro-Hydro’. This smaller form of electrical output has been recently reviewed and could allocate some 200MW of capacity to the UK system. The capital cost of installing a micro-hydro system can run between 200 and 3000 pounds per kW of energy output.
